SINGAPORE – For years, Winston Wong’s family knew him only as a former captain in the army who is calm and reserved.
Until his retirement in 2018, Wong, now 79, had kept his roles as a pioneering member of the SAF’s bomb disposal and naval diving units largely under wraps.
His was an illustrious career, from sweeping for war relics and explosives to leading a mission to dispose of a heavy, active bomb in Bangladesh.
After graduating from the Singapore Armed Forces Training Institute in 1968 and bomb disposal and mine clearance diving courses in the UK in 1970, the combat engineer’s first missions involved neutralising hidden sea-mines and bombs from World War II.
“When Singapore developed with a lot of excavation and building of houses, they discovered a lot (of unexploded devices).
“There were sea-mines also laid during the war. Some were not very active, but still very dangerous because we have international sea lanes,” added Wong.
In the 1970s, remnants of sea-mines were uncovered across the sea channel to the Keppel Harbour area, he said.

Wong spoke to The Straits Times on Sept 11, two days before he was to speak to the public about a critical Bangladesh mission that he led in 1978 to safely get rid of an unexploded bomb near an industrial estate in Joydebpur, north of Dhaka. On Sept 13, the military veteran will present on one of the SAF’s earliest overseas missions at the Military Hobby Fest at SAFRA Toa Payoh.
In April 1978, the Bangladesh government wrote to Singapore’s Ministry of Defence, seeking assistance to remove a 272kg aerial bomb. The explosive was probably dropped during the Indo-Pakistan war, but it did not detonate, said Wong.
The following month, Wong, already a captain, led a team of four to neutralise the bomb over a gruelling three days.
“For some reason, there was maybe a dent somewhere which caused the explosive chain to not align, so the firing process was not complete. But it could still be dangerous because any jarring movement could align it back,” he explained.
The explosive was buried inside a 2m-deep crater that was submerged in water because of monsoon rains.
Three weeks before the Singapore team arrived, protective sandbag walls were set up to shield a factory from the bomb, while water was pumped out before a tent was set up over the bomb to prevent further flooding.
